Subject: Metrova sidecar v2.4 rollout

Team,

The metrics-aggregation sidecar for the Harkwell cluster ships tonight. If you're new: the sidecar batches counters every 15s and forwards them to the Lanview gateway. No config changes needed on your pods; the injector handles it. Rollback is one command, documented in the Metrova wiki. For verification after deploy, match your pod's output against the token below.

trace token, bawep-fahof: htk6_262092

# Building Access: Turnstile Upgrade

The ground-floor turnstiles at Ashgrove House are being replaced during the week of the quarterly close. Team assistants escorting visitors should use the accessible gate beside the security desk. Visitor passes issued before the upgrade will not scan on the new units. To open the accessible gate for guests, enter this code:

turnstile pass: bdg-YH-5

Subject: On-call handover — checkout load tests

Handing over mid-run: the Bramblecart checkout load test is at stage two of four, currently 800 virtual users. Watch the payment-stub error rate; anything over 2% means the rate limiter is misconfigured, not a real capacity issue. Test credentials are synthetic only — flag anything that looks like production data to the security contact below.

billing contact of hadup-yajef = istdor.drumir@qorvelsys.internal

Meeting notes — Tue, receiving dock sync. Friday pick-up by Averlane Express missed; no call, no scan. Switching to Brindlecart Couriers effective Monday. Receiving site to expect new driver badges and amber-tag manifests. Old Averlane labels void — reject any parcels still carrying them. Dock hours unchanged. Quint to confirm first run by Thursday. For the Monday hand-over, follow the confidential instruction below.

dispatch memo: the sorius tamius courier leaves the praeth ledger at gate 4873 under passcode 928014